Output 58d615c456f6ba20ef5498a8b5ab1d64773edea693d72fded04f3f6598d80734:1

value
40776221973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a4c50cafebf6ac59901bc7c05c64a3faa9cf6a1 OP_EQUALVERIFY OP_CHECKSIG
address
17mrRhNkgZZW6iJa5H6S1xp5YbgTA5pJNA
transaction
58d615c456f6ba20ef5498a8b5ab1d64773edea693d72fded04f3f6598d80734
confirmations
570063
spent
true